Unraveling the AI Revolution: US-China Influence Plays and Global Digital Policy
The escalating competition between the United States and China for leadership in artificial intelligence is fundamentally reshaping global tech policy. Governments worldwide are scrambling to address the complex implications of increasingly powerful AI models, from national security threats to the future of work and ethical implications. While the US focuses on fostering innovation through a relatively hands-off approach, coupled with export limitations to hinder China’s advancements, Beijing is aggressively funding in AI research and development, often with a state-led planning mechanism. This divergence creates a complex landscape for international engagement, demanding a reassessment of how AI is created and utilized on a global scale, ultimately impacting economic growth and geopolitical stability.
Exploring Beyond Human Intelligence: Predicting the Trajectory of Superintelligent AI
The foreseen arrival of superintelligent constructs presents a profound mystery to humanity, demanding a careful evaluation of its possible path. While pinpointing a precise timeline remains elusive, several evolving pathways are conceivable. Some analysts propose a gradual development, where AI capabilities incrementally surpass human intelligence across specialized domains, ultimately converging into a generalized superintelligence. Alternatively, a more sudden "intelligence explosion" is suggested, where recursive self-improvement leads to an unprecedented leap in capabilities, fundamentally reshaping the world beyond our existing comprehension. Further complicating issues are the unpredictable influences of computational breakthroughs, algorithmic revelations, and the ethical considerations shaping AI research. Therefore, predicting the exact trajectory of superintelligent AI requires a multifaceted approach, acknowledging both the scientific possibilities and the societal ramifications.
